Background Information
Vitronectin is a glycoprotein present in blood and in the extracellular matrix (PMID: 10399314). Vitronectin is a multifunctional glycoprotein that mediates cell-to-substrate adhesion, inhibits the cytolytic action of the terminal complement cascade in vitro and binds to several serine protease inhibitors of the serpin family (PMID: 1372588).

The species listed in Tested Reactivity are in-house verified and applicable species. For unlisted species, please refer to the homology analysis of the immunogen sequence and related species. For rabbit polyclonal antibodies, homology >70% is recommended. For mouse monoclonal antibodies and rabbit recombinant antibodies, homology >90% is recommended. Generally, the higher the homology, the greater the applicability. However, there will be certain differences in protein expression in different species, tissues or cells. Therefore, the homology analysis results are for reference only and do not serve as a guarantee.
